When interacting with the exterior setting, living organisms must manage to Obviously identify hazardous stimuli and respond to them within an proper way. This crucial job is carried out by the nociceptors that make up a Section of the somatosensory anxious system. These nociceptors respond to destructive or probably tissue-detrimental stimuli and transmit stimuli in the pores and skin, muscles, joints, and viscera [three]. Nociceptors are classified in accordance with the qualities in their axons, which might be normally divided into two types: unmyelinated (C fibers) or slightly myelinated (Aδ fibers).

GABA is the most widely distributed inhibitory transmitter within a mammalian CNS. It contributes to about forty% of our brain synapses and can be found inside the interneurons from the spinal twine, neocortex and cerebellum [85]. It can be made by GABAergic neurons, which might be concentrated inside the brain. Within the nervous process, GABA can bind to your ionotropic GABAA-receptors or metabotropic GABAB-receptors, given that they are commonly found in the anxious system with GABAB and concentrated on the presynaptic nerve terminals together with in the CNS.

The repetitive publicity to noxious stimuli triggers an motion prospective to become propagated on the central terminal through the sensory neurons, and also into the peripheral terminal by using the collateral axon branches, and this subsequently brings about the membrane depolarization alongside with Ca2+ influx via the VOCC, which subsequently induces the transmitters to be unveiled at the location on the injury and activates the surrounding nociceptors. This method is referred to as sensitization. Sensitization is referred to as the decrease in threshold to stimulation, as well as a rise of firing charge as a consequence of the enhanced sensitivity of primary afferent nociceptors. The involvement of H4 receptors in the two acute (Galeotti, Sanna, & Ghelardini, 2013) and persistent inflammatory pain (Hsieh et al., 2010) is pretty very well documented, and lately, the position of H4 receptors in the modulation of neuropathic pain was determined in H4 receptor‐KO mice through the observation that these animals, when subjected to neuropathic pain, induced by spared nerve personal injury of sciatic nerve, confirmed Improved hypersensitivity to mechanical and thermal stimuli as compared to wild‐form controls (Sanna, Ghelardini, et al., 2017). Interestingly, H4 receptor deficiency does not guidance a role for H4 receptors inside the physiological upkeep of pain threshold, as H4 receptor‐KO mice did not display any improve in thermal or mechanical nociceptive thresholds, suggesting the H4 receptor is specifically associated with the regulation of hypersensitivity related with pathological Long-term pain induced by nerve damage (Sanna, Ghelardini, et al., 2017). This observation in H4 receptor‐KO neuropathic mice is especially vital as H4 receptor mRNA expression in human beings and rodents supports their involvement within the regulation of neuronal operate, together with regulation of neuropathic pain.
